The Toyota Camry Wagon is a compact station wagon from 1989, offering practicality and reliability in a straightforward package. It features a 2.0-liter gasoline engine paired with a 4-speed automatic transmission, designed for everyday driving. With its small station wagon size, it provides ample cargo space while remaining easy to maneuver.

What is the fuel efficiency of the Toyota Camry Wagon?
The 1989 Toyota Camry Wagon with a 2.0L engine and automatic transmission offers decent fuel efficiency for its time, averaging around 20-25 MPG in combined city and highway driving, making it economical for daily use.
Is the Toyota Camry Wagon easy to park?
Yes, the Camry Wagon's compact size and good visibility make it relatively easy to park, which is especially helpful for beginners or those who prefer a smaller vehicle for urban driving.
Does the Toyota Camry Wagon have enough cargo space for families?
While not as spacious as larger SUVs, the Camry Wagon provides ample cargo space for small families or individuals needing extra room for groceries, luggage, or small items, thanks to its wagon design.
Is the Toyota Camry Wagon reliable for daily commuting?
Absolutely. The Camry Wagon is known for Toyota's reliability, making it a dependable choice for daily commutes, errands, or road trips, especially for those seeking a low-maintenance vehicle.
